Manipur claimed the overall champion title, bagging 67 medals in the 22nd Sub-Junior National Wushu Championship 2022 held at Mandi, Himachal Pradesh from July 9-15, 2022.

The medal winners and participants were felicitated by Youth Affairs and Sports, Manipur at Khuman Lampak Multipurpose Wushu Hall on Friday.

The Wushu players bagged 31 gold, 18 silver, 8 bronze medals from Taolu event and 4 gold and 6 bronze medals from Sanda event, giving a total of 35 gold, 18 silver and 14 bronze medals for the overall team champion title.

Thirty-seven players, including U-12 and U-14 participated in the championship. P Thoibi Devi is the Taolu coach while Y Sapana Devi as manager and N Niroda Devi as Sanda coach and M Rameshchandra Singh as manager of the Manipur team.

Minister for Youth Affairs and Sports Govindas Konthoujam and principal secretary YAS SS Chhabra along with director YAS T Phulen Meitei and YAS joint director L Jayantakumar Singh attended the felicitation function.
